Tapaculo365 provides a function to input/check the cause of the alarm

Alarms and histories that occurred in the past due to temperature deviation are retrieved, but at that time, it is hard to remember why the temperature deviates from the normal range, so who took action and how.
So Tapaculo 365 is ready. A function has been added that allows the person in charge who received the alarm to enter the cause of the alarm and the processing result in the case of the alarm occurrence.
If an alarm occurs in the same channel, you can check the countermeasures for the alarms sent in the past, so you can immediately help improve the situation on site.
In addition, it will be helpful in managing the equipment as well as in the field as it is possible to quickly identify equipment defects and prevent failures in advance.
* Enter/check the cause of the alarm Path: Alarm settings > Alarm detection history > Click 'Details' on the right > Enter/check the cause and action

Tapaculo365 adds sensor location registration function

When registering a Radionode device/channel, if you named it 'Freezer1 - Temperature', you can see that it is 'Temperature' of 'Frozen Warehouse1'.
However, if you receive an alarm that the power supply to the device has been cut or communication has been cut off, the person in charge who worked for the installation has moved to another department, or it has been installed for a long time,
It often takes a lot of time to find out where the device is.
To prevent this, Tapaculo365 has added the ability to take a picture of the installed location and upload it so that you can easily see where the device is installed.
Now, if the device is moved to a relocated company, it can be updated by taking a new picture, so systematic facility management is also possible.
* set path
1. Device Settings > New Device > Right click 'Add Device' > Click 'Upload'
2. Device Settings > Device List > Click 'Change Information' on the right > Click 'Upload'
